Little Book of Schiaparelli chronicles the work of one of history's most
influential and eccentric couturiers. Endowed with a strikingly imaginative
and experimental approach to fashion, Elsa Schiaparelli cultivated a
combination of the witty and the surreal, the cutting edge and the elegant,
from her garments and jewellery to her collaborations with Salvador Dalí, Jean
Cocteau and Alberto Giacometti.
Exquisitely illustrated and expertly written, the book follows a biographical
chronology detailing her life, career and primary creative themes of her work.
Images of Schiaparelli's finished designs, along with close-up details and
illustrations of her personal sketches, showcase the brilliance of her
innovative oeuvre, and the legacy that lives on in the House of Schiaparelli
to this day.
